Decadent Chocolate Brown in Interior Design<br talking Canva Design collaborations Milan Design Week brought exciting trends to the forefront, with 'Decadent Chocolate Brown' being one of the standout colors for 2025. This warm and inviting hue is being featured in furniture and decor, marking a departure from previous neutrals and creating cozy, welcoming spaces.

5. Playful Design and Luxury Retail<britemap The world of design is also moving towards playful, hyper-saturated aesthetics, especially visible in furniture and art. Spaces like the Soho Home Studio in Nashville highlight the growing appetite for design that combines whimsy with luxury. This trend rejects minimalism and embraces colorful, whimsical designs in both homes and public spaces.
